What We Know

  1. Analyst Ratings and Price Targets: According to MarketBeat, analysts have given WMB a consensus rating of "Hold" with an average price target of approximately $61.25, suggesting a stable outlook for the stock [2]. In contrast, CoinCodex forecasts a decline in WMB's stock price, predicting it could drop by about 11.09% to $55.72 by July 2025 [4].

  2. Quantitative Analysis: Nasdaq provides a quantitative analysis of WMB, indicating that it rates highly based on certain investment strategies, specifically the Twin Momentum Investor model [5]. This suggests that, from a quantitative perspective, WMB may have some favorable attributes.

  3. Diverse Price Predictions: TradingView reports a price target range for WMB, with estimates varying from a minimum of $54.00 to a maximum of $74.00, indicating a degree of uncertainty among analysts regarding the stock's future performance [7].

  4. Market Context: The performance of WMB is also influenced by broader market trends, particularly in the energy sector, where it operates. Factors such as changes in energy prices, regulatory developments, and overall economic conditions can significantly impact the company's stock performance.
